Dying Fetus Singer to Fill In for Suffocation

If you were worried about Frank Mullen having to stop his extensive touring with Suffocation due to his full time job, the band has tapped into someone as a fill in for some dates in April that might just blow your mind, or ear drums anyway, John Gallagher from Dying Fetus. Mullen said about his stand in: 
"John Gallagher from Dying Fetus will be filling in for a few shows that I can't do and I'm sure he will do an awesome job. So please show your support for him and the band! See you soon." 
"I'm stoked to be performing on several shows with longtime friends and my brothers in metal, Suffocation," added Gallagher. "It's going to be a blast and since I'll JUST be singing the vocals, they are going to be super sick and guttural. So make sure to come out and party with us and witness the brutality!"

Suffocation Frontman to Stop Touring

In a recent interview with Horns Up Rocks, lead singer of Suffocation, Frank Mullen, apparently has decided that touring full time is not going to happen for him again. Unfortunately, it appears to be a combination of several different factors from his quote below: 
"I can't really tour full time anymore. So when the album comes out, they'll probably set up about a month-[long] tour, or something like that, in the States. I'll only do about two weeks of it. There'll be a fill-in singer [doing the rest of the shows]. And then I'll probably do maybe a week, or a week and a half, over in Europe, and then any other touring they do for the rest of the year, will probably have somebody else filling in [on vocals]. I mean, I'll do, like, spot shows here and there." 
"Unfortunately, as you get older, death metal doesn't make tons of money, and I've got a good job, so… you know, you've gotta work. And that's pretty much what it is. I'm not a kid no more." 
"At this point, you've gotta start thinking ahead in your life, you've gotta start thinking long-term goals and stuff And unfortunately, death metal, again, it's not the type of music where you're gonna make millions and where you can make a really good living on it. I mean, you can have fun with it, and some bands could have a steady life on it, but for the most part, you do it more or less for the fact that that's what you love — you love death metal and that's what you play. It's more or less that than trying to make a living."
Just take note all you fancy metal musicians, even though you are one of the best death metal singers, and in one of the legendary bands of your genre, it does not mean you are going to be a star, make enough money to live, or be able to stave off the sands of time. I am glad I have seen Suffocation with Frank so many times, but just a bit sad at the statement this make about metal music in general too...

Suffocation Parts Ways With Drummer, Maybe?

Has Suffocation parted ways with drummer Mike Smith? At this point nothing has been confirmed by Suffocation, although they did play a couple of recent dates with their old drummer Dave Culross. That of course is not the entire story, in a cryptic message left on Smiths facebook page he wrote:
There are not many things related to the suffocation brand I can honestly say brings me sadness. Except, the lack of pride that exists within those who have the “right” to claim the name as their own. 
This battle has been one that to any focused being, should make obvious sense but has evaded some for 2 decades. Within any foundation the weakest link will always cause all structure to crumble. 
The one fact that keeps me at peace is the fact that anyone who has ever seen or spoken to me regarding Suffocation and the industry as a whole, has always left with an understanding of the level of focus and pride that I personally hold for myself, the brand that is Suffocation and the genre we influence and helped create.As I´ve always said, if you are willing to put your time and soul towards anything at Be willing to speak truths, fight and bleed for it if need be.
I can't tell what this means, and with no statement from the band or label, we will have to wait and see what comes out the next few days. So far a simple tweet from the bands official twitter that they are not breaking up.
